New Stock Updated Mar 18 2025.  
256,582 units available in Japan stock, last updated at Mar 18 2025 08:25.
  Zulfiqar Motors X  
Ultra Discounted


Copyright 1997-2025 Zulfiqar Motors Co., Ltd. All rights reserved.